Comprehensive overview of the Ram Air Turbine (RAT), an essential emergency power system in aircraft.
It explains the RAT's foundational principles, detailing how it harnesses airstream kinetic energy to generate hydraulic and/or electrical power when primary and auxiliary sources fail.
The text contrasts the RAT's last-resort emergency role with the Auxiliary Power Unit's (APU) operational flexibility, highlighting their distinct functions and dependencies. Furthermore, it examines the RAT's historical evolution, its implementation in various aircraft types, and critical real-world incidents like the "Gimli Glider" and "Miracle on the Hudson," which underscore its importance and limitations.
Finally, the source explores regulatory frameworks, maintenance imperatives, and future advancements such as counter-rotating designs, suggesting the RAT's potential to evolve into a more integrated energy harvesting system in future aircraft.
